Output 8fc21926931107fd3e2cd64a09c149e40cef53cfe5009d02c97424591972ec41:0

value
69600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a4b2bcb004da182b66982b01ad3b15c3bf639be OP_EQUALVERIFY OP_CHECKSIG
address
16KEF6zthKFmbhsznzjvKkj8RQKwXudrca
transaction
8fc21926931107fd3e2cd64a09c149e40cef53cfe5009d02c97424591972ec41
spent
true